What if everything you’ve been told about Mary Magdalene is wrong?
In this powerful episode, we dive into the suppressed truth about Mary Magdalene’s life, legacy, and spiritual role in early Christianity. Far from being a repentant prostitute, Mary Magdalene was a woman of independent wealth, deep wisdom, and spiritual authority. We explore how recently uncovered early Christian texts—including the Gospel of Mary and other gnostic texts—depict her not as a sinner, but as Christ’s closest disciple, a woman who may have understood his teachings in ways others could not.
We also examine why her story was altered—how the early Church, in its effort to consolidate power, enforce hierarchy, and marginalize the feminine, deliberately recast Mary’s image and excluded her gospel from the official canon.
